I've really enjoyed the TTS feature and think that it adds value to both the Kindle and the books. On the other hand, it in no way compares to a professional audio book; if I knew I was going to be listening to a book all day (long drive for instance) I would be inclined to get an audiobook version if it was available.
I hope publishers will choose to leave TTS turned on for their books, however, since I really like being able to listen to a few pages while I fold the laundry or work out at the gym. The ability to slip from written text to spoken word and back, without having to flip around or fast forward to find my place, is a great feature.
